Transaction 21dfac66746c23001905643575bf67e828cdc3a404dc651686069e16ed5d8ed1
1 Input
1 Output
-
21dfac66746c23001905643575bf67e828cdc3a404dc651686069e16ed5d8ed1:0
- value
- 407099
- script pubkey
- OP_0 OP_PUSHBYTES_20 ebcce4b9671732b4eb37c9f61e8f71674845ebd2
- address
- bc1qa0xwfwt8zuetf6ehe8mparm3vayyt67jqjk22s